Assist special education teachers in providing individualized instruction and support to students with special needs. Collaborate with staff to implement Individualized Education Plans (IEPs) and manage classroom behavior.
Requires a High School Diploma or GED, with 36 college credit hours preferred. Candidates must apply for substitute teaching certification within 60 days of hire.
Education: Highschool Diploma or GED Equivalent, 36 College credit hours preferred*
Teacher Assistants are expected to apply for their substitute teaching certification within (60) days of hire. KVC Missouri will cover the costs associated with your application and certification for candidates who have completed 36 college credit hours.
